This simmered dish pairs red rice, cooked with sambar powder, toor dal, dry and carrot, diced. Adjust the calorie target to automatically scale the ingredients while keeping the proportions of the meal balanced.
Ingredient quantities automatically adjust to your calorie target.
240g red rice, cooked312 kcal
76g toor dal (split pigeon peas), dry62 kcal
131g carrot, diced54 kcal
109g drumstick (moringa pods), cut into 2 inch pieces27 kcal
131g tomato, chopped24 kcal
15g neutral oil133 kcal
9g sambar powder27 kcal
9g tamarind concentrate6 kcal
2g mustard seeds1 kcal
2g curry leaves1 kcal
4g salt0 kcal
Cooking instructions
toor dal (split pigeon peas)
Rinse the toor dal. Simmer with 350 ml water until very soft, 20 to 25 minutes; mash lightly.
red ricetoor dal (split pigeon peas)
While dal cooks, simmer red rice in salted water until tender, 25 to 30 minutes; drain if needed and keep warm.
carrotdrumstick (moringa pods)tomatosalt
In a pot, combine carrot, drumstick (moringa pods), and tomato with 200 ml water and a pinch of salt. Simmer 10 to 12 minutes until vegetables are tender.
toor dal (split pigeon peas)sambar powdertamarind concentrate
Stir the mashed dal into the vegetables. Add sambar powder and tamarind concentrate; simmer 6 to 8 minutes, stirring occasionally.
neutral oilsambar powdermustard seedscurry leaves
In a small pan, heat oil. Add mustard seeds and curry leaves; when they crackle, pour the tempering into the sambar.
red ricesambar powdersalt
Taste and adjust salt and tang. Serve sambar over warm red rice.
